[发明专利]一种支付密码验证方法及装置在审
| 申请号: | 202210824367.X | 申请日: | 2022-07-14 |
| 公开(公告)号: | CN115204898A | 公开(公告)日: | 2022-10-18 |
| 发明(设计)人: | 丁一斐;文国军;张家星;张浩瑀 | 申请(专利权)人: | 中国银行股份有限公司 |
| 主分类号: | G06Q20/40 | 分类号: | G06Q20/40 |
| 代理公司: | 北京集佳知识产权代理有限公司 11227 | 代理人: | 钱娜 |
| 地址: | 100818 *** | 国省代码: | 北京;11 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 支付 密码 验证 方法 装置 | ||
1.一种支付密码验证方法,其特征在于,包括:
获取用户当前利用随机键盘输入的一位密码的验证信息,所述验证信息包括所述密码的绝对值和绝对位置信息;
根据用于验证所述密码的预设密码的配置信息,对比所述验证信息与所述配置信息中是否存在一致的信息,所述配置信息包括所述预设密码的绝对值或绝对位置信息;
若所述验证信息与所述配置信息中存在一致的信息,则记录所述密码正确;
若所述验证信息与所述配置信息中不存在一致的信息,则记录所述密码错误;
继续获取用户利用随机键盘输入的下一位密码的验证信息进行验证,直至对最后一位密码验证完毕。
2.根据权利要求1所述的方法,其特征在于,所述根据用于验证所述密码的预设密码的配置信息,验证所述验证信息与所述配置信息中是否存在一致的信息,所述配置信息包括所述预设密码的绝对值或绝对位置信息,包括:
获取用于验证所述密码的预设密码的配置信息,所述配置信息包括所述预设密码的绝对值或绝对位置信息;
判断所述配置信息中是否包括所述预设密码的绝对位置信息;
若所述配置信息中包括所述预设密码的绝对位置信息,判断所述密码的绝对位置信息与所述预设密码的绝对位置信息是否一致;
若一致,则确定所述验证信息与所述配置信息中存在一致的信息;
若不一致,则确定所述验证信息与所述配置信息中不存在一致的信息;
若所述配置信息中不包括所述预设密码的绝对位置信息,判断所述密码的绝对值与所述预设密码的绝对值是否一致;
若一致,则确定所述验证信息与所述配置信息中存在一致的信息;
若不一致,则确定所述验证信息与所述配置信息中不存在一致的信息。
3.根据权利要求1所述的方法,其特征在于,预先配置所述预设密码的配置信息的过程,包括:
获取用户输入的各个预设密码的绝对值和绝对位置信息;
响应于用户针对每一个所述预设密码的配置操作,将所述预设密码的类型配置为绝对值键或绝对位置键;
当将所述预设密码的类型配置为绝对值键时,生成包含所述预设密码的绝对值的配置信息;
当将所述预设密码的类型配置为绝对位置键时,生成包含所述预设密码的绝对位置信息的配置信息。
4.根据权利要求1至3任一项所述的方法,其特征在于,在最后一位密码验证完毕之后,还包括:
查询是否存在错误记录;
若存在,则输出密码验证失败;
若不存在,则输出密码验证成功。
5.根据权利要求1至3任一项所述的方法,其特征在于,在最后一位密码验证完毕之后,还包括:
判断所述输入的密码位数是否与所述用户预先配置的预设密码位数一致;
若一致,查询是否存在错误记录;
若存在,则输出密码验证失败;
若不存在,则输出密码验证成功;
若不一致,则输出密码验证失败。
6.一种密码验证装置,其特征在于,包括:
获取单元,用于获取用户当前利用随机键盘输入的一位密码的验证信息,所述验证信息包括所述密码的绝对值和绝对位置信息;当验证单元验证所述密码后,继续获取用户利用随机键盘输入的下一位密码的验证信息,利用所述验证单元进行验证,直至对最后一位密码验证完毕;
所述验证单元,用于根据用于验证所述密码的预设密码的配置信息,验证所述验证信息与所述配置信息中是否存在一致的信息,所述配置信息包括所述预设密码的绝对值或绝对位置信息;
记录单元,用于若所述验证信息与所述配置信息中存在一致的信息,则记录所述密码正确;若所述验证信息与所述配置信息中不存在一致的信息,则记录所述密码错误。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国银行股份有限公司,未经中国银行股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202210824367.X/1.html,转载请声明来源钻瓜专利网。





